What is a typical university year?

In many countries, a typical university year consists of three semesters or terms:

Fall semester:

- Starts in late August or early September and ends in early December.

Winter semester:

- Starts in January and ends in May.

Spring/summer semester:

- Starts in late May or early June and ends in July or early August.

Summer session:

- In some countries, universities may offer a summer session that typically lasts from June to August.

However, this may vary between universities and countries, and the breakdown may differ in some institutions.
